Recent Trends in Amsterdam Police Arrests: What You Need to Know
Alright, let’s talk trends, shall we? Recent trends in Amsterdam police arrests tell a story about what’s happening on the streets. Looking at recent data, we can start to understand which types of crimes are most prevalent. One significant area of focus has been on the rise in reported incidents of pickpocketing and petty theft, particularly in tourist-heavy areas such as the city center and around major attractions. This isn't just a hunch; these are numbers that the Amsterdam police are actively tracking and addressing. The police are increasing their presence in these areas, deploying both uniformed and plainclothes officers to deter potential criminals. Another concerning trend is the increase in bicycle theft, a common problem in a city where bikes are the primary mode of transportation for many. The police are urging residents and visitors to secure their bikes properly and are working to recover stolen bicycles. Beyond these trends, the Amsterdam police are also focusing on addressing issues related to drug-related offenses. These cases often involve dealing or possession and are a major concern for the city's overall safety. In response, law enforcement has increased patrols in areas known for drug activity and is conducting targeted operations to address these issues. Furthermore, there's a strong focus on traffic violations and road safety. The police are cracking down on drunk driving, speeding, and other traffic-related offenses to keep the roads safe for everyone. Overall, the Amsterdamse politie is working to adapt their strategies based on the current crime trends, aiming to create a safer environment for everyone in the city. Challenges Faced by Law Enforcement in Amsterdam
Alright, let’s get real about the challenges. Challenges faced by law enforcement in Amsterdam are considerable and multifaceted. One of the biggest challenges is dealing with the high volume of tourists. Amsterdam is a major tourist hub, drawing millions of visitors each year. This influx of people can strain resources, as police must manage the increased demand for services and address crimes that can be more prevalent in tourist-heavy areas, like pickpocketing and scams. Another challenge is the diversity of the population. Amsterdam is a multicultural city, which means that the police must navigate a complex social landscape. This requires cultural sensitivity, effective communication skills, and a strong understanding of diverse community needs. Police officers have to be prepared to handle different languages, cultural norms, and perspectives. Furthermore, the limited resources are a constant issue. Like many cities, Amsterdam faces budget constraints that can impact the number of officers on the streets, the availability of equipment, and the implementation of effective crime prevention strategies. The police have to work strategically to allocate resources efficiently. Then there's the ongoing challenge of addressing various types of criminal activities. This includes everything from petty theft to organized crime and drug-related offenses. The police must constantly adapt their strategies to keep up with evolving criminal tactics and emerging threats. Additionally, public trust and perception can pose challenges. Negative publicity, incidents of police misconduct, or perceptions of bias can erode public trust. Maintaining and building community trust is essential for the effectiveness of law enforcement, but it’s an ongoing process. Finally, technology poses a double-edged sword. While it offers advanced tools for crime-fighting, it also presents challenges, such as dealing with cybercrime and protecting digital privacy. Law enforcement must stay updated with new technologies to keep pace with the changing landscape of crime. These challenges underscore the complexity of policing in Amsterdam. The police are constantly working to adapt and innovate to effectively address these issues and maintain a safe environment for all residents and visitors.
Areas of Focus for Amsterdam Police Operations
Let’s zoom in on where the action is. The areas of focus for Amsterdam police operations are dynamic and adapt according to the evolving crime landscape and community needs. One major area of focus is the city center. This area, which is a magnet for tourists, is often the target for pickpockets, petty thieves, and other criminals. The police actively patrol these areas, working to deter criminal activity and ensure public safety. Next up, we have the focus on drug-related offenses. Amsterdam has a well-known policy regarding soft drugs, but the police are still heavily involved in tackling the illegal drug trade. This includes combating the production, distribution, and use of harder drugs, which can be connected to violence and other serious crimes. Then we must consider the focus on traffic and road safety. With a high volume of cyclists, pedestrians, and vehicles, traffic management is a crucial aspect of policing. The police actively enforce traffic laws to reduce accidents and ensure the safety of all road users. They also tackle incidents like drunk driving and speeding, which can pose significant risks. Another key focus area is the monitoring of hotspots. Certain locations in the city might be known for higher crime rates. The police will concentrate their resources on these areas, implementing targeted patrols, surveillance, and community outreach efforts. Furthermore, the police are paying close attention to organized crime. This includes tackling criminal groups involved in drug trafficking, money laundering, and other serious offenses. These operations often involve complex investigations and collaboration with national and international law enforcement agencies. Finally, the police address issues of public disorder and nuisance. This can include activities such as noise disturbances, public intoxication, and other behaviors that can disrupt the peace. The police will step in to maintain order, issue warnings, or make arrests if necessary. Basically, the Amsterdam police tailor their operations to the specific challenges and priorities of different neighborhoods and areas of the city. Their goal is to create a safe, secure environment for all. This will improve the quality of life.
